Brunch is often served between 11:00 a.m. and 3 p.m. As a result, brunch might be either a late breakfast or late lunch, depending on your preferences.

Brunch food combines traditional breakfast and lunch foods, including savory items like eggs, bacon, sandwiches, and salads, as well as sweet items like pancakes, waffles, and pastries. Brunch typically includes a wide choice of beverages, ranging from coffee and juice to alcoholic options such as mimosas and Bloody Marys, all served in a casual, social setting.
